I had the opportunity to experience this back in June 2002 with 18 laps around the Disney Speedway. No, this isn't the Speedway with the Lemans cars on the chains in Disney. The Disney Speedway was built for Indy Racing in the early 90's. Indy abandoned it, as it cost too much to bring in seating (Disney would not allow permenant grandstands).
